About Centro Communitario Hispano Americano
Centro Communitario Hispano Americano (EIN: 202001969) is a nonprofit organization based in Brevard, NC, classified under NTEE code S21. The organization reported total revenue of $467K and total assets of $322K according to its most recent IRS 990 filing. Filing History
IRS 990 filing history for Centro Communitario Hispano Americano showing financial trends over 14 years of public records:
Over 14 years of IRS 990 filings (2010–2023), Centro Communitario Hispano Americano's revenue has grown by 855.7%, moving from $15K to $146K. Total assets increased by 923.1% over the same period, from $9K to $88K. Total functional expenses rose by 192.2%, from $34K to $99K. In its most recent filing year (2023), Centro Communitario Hispano Americano reported a surplus of $47K, with revenue exceeding expenses. The organization holds $868 in liabilities against $88K in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 1.0%), resulting in net assets of $87K.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
